Objective of the 3D Explainer Video
The primary objective of the 3D explainer video is to educate the target audience—consisting of industry stakeholders, food producers, and consumers—about the benefits and workings of IQF technology. By leveraging high-quality animations and visuals, the video will demonstrate how IQF distinguishes itself from conventional freezing methods, thereby positioning it as an advanced solution in food preservation.
Roles and Responsibilities
Responsible for creating detailed models that accurately represent the IQF process and its components. This involves designing the machinery, food items, and other elements featured in the video, ensuring that they are both realistic and aligned with industry standards.
Key Responsibilities:
Conceptualization and Design:
Collaborate with food scientists and engineers to understand the specifics of IQF technology.
Develop initial sketches and 3D models of the equipment, food items, and processing environment.
Use software like Blender, Autodesk Maya, or 3ds Max to create high-fidelity models.
Texturing and Material Design:
Apply textures to 3D models to replicate real-world materials, such as metallic surfaces of machinery or the natural appearance of food products.
Ensure that textures are optimized for rendering, maintaining a balance between realism and performance.
Lighting and Environment Setup:
Design the virtual environment in which the IQF process will be showcased.
Implement lighting techniques that highlight the models and create a visually appealing scene that captures the essence of a food processing facility.
Collaboration and Feedback:
Work closely with animators to ensure models are rigged appropriately for animation.
Iterate designs based on feedback from stakeholders to align with the project’s objectives and aesthetic requirements.
